Role and Objectives
In support of its mission, the objectives of ISI include:
- To enhance the ISI’s support of the international statistical community;
- To promote and disseminate research and best practice in the statistical sciences;
- To promote and disseminate research and best practice in all forms of statistics education.
To realize these objectives, ISI views the Publication Committee to be one of the most important ISI committees.
Its objective is to assess and coordinate publication activities of the ISI family on a continuing basis and advise the ISI Executive Committee, Council and Associations.
Terms of Reference
- Identifying areas and opportunities for collaboration among existing publications of the ISI and Associations;
- Investigating the publication needs of ISI membership (such as on-line tutorials, white papers on global issues, need for a statistical magazine, joint publications with other statistical organizations, etc.) and advising the ISI Executive Committee;
- Assessing and coordinating the design of the ISI website;
- Reviewing proposals for special publications (such as books and monographs) and advising the ISI Executive Committee;
- Managing the long-term welfare of theIS Review through a sub-committee (made up of ISI Committee Chair, two at-large members, theIS Review editor-in-chief and the ISI Director). The responsibilities include managing the financial planning and the relationship with Wiley-Blackwell and serving as an advisory body to theIS Review Editors;
- Undertaking special initiatives as needed or as requested by the ISI Executive Committee.
Committee Structure
- Committee chair (ISI member-at-large)
- Representatives from each of the ISI Associations
- Two at-large members
- ISI Vice-President responsible for Publications (Institutional/ex-officio)
- IS Review Editor-in-Chief (Institutional/ex-officio)
- Stat Editor-in-Chief (Institutional/ex-officio)
- ISI Director (Institutional/ex-officio)
The Committee Chair and the two members at-large are appointed by the ISI President in consultation with the ISI Executive Committee (EC). The Association Representatives are appointed by the Association Presidents in consultation with the Association ECs.
The initial appointment of committee members is for two years, and it is likely that, if they are eligible and active in committee work, they will be reappointed for one additional two-year term. The terms are staggered so that there is some continuity in the committee membership.
